In this review the Craig Frames Victoria 23x35 picture frame is examined for buyers who want a traditional, decorative border for large prints. The bottom line: this frame is best suited to someone seeking a Victorian look with a painted white finish and gold accents at an affordable price. It holds a 23x35 in print and presents a slightly convex, ornate profile that elevates portraits and formal prints; the included acrylic facing, cardboard backing and hanging kit make it ready for wall display with only basic assembly.
Key Features
- Victorian styling: The ornate gold detail on a painted white face adds a classic, formal look that complements bridal portraits and traditional art.
- Solid wood construction: The moulding is crafted from solid poplar wood for a more authentic frame feel and consistent finish.
- Ready to hang: Includes an acrylic facing, cardboard backing and a hanging kit that allows portrait or landscape orientation with minimal assembly.
- Large display area: Designed to hold a 23x35 in print with a viewable area of 22.5x34.5 in so most mats and prints will fit with little trimming.
- Moderate moulding width: The 1.375 in wide moulding provides presence on the wall without overpowering the artwork.
- Painted finish: The white paint with ornate gold accents gives a refined, gallery-friendly appearance that resists flash and glare when photographed.
Who It's For
This frame is ideal for homeowners, photographers and decorators who need a large, decorative frame for wedding portraits, formal prints or traditional art. The Victorian ornamentation and white with gold finish suit classic interiors, entryways and gallery walls where a statement frame is desired.
Buyers who need shatterproof glazing or expect museum-grade glass should note the frame uses acrylic facing rather than glass. Also, those who prefer a very slim or ultra-modern frame should look elsewhere; the Victoria emphasizes ornate, traditional detailing and a modestly wide moulding.

Specifications
| Brand | Craig Frames |
| Frame holds | 23x35 in print |
| Viewable area | 22.5x34.5 in |
| Moulding width | 1.375 in |
| Material | Solid poplar wood moulding |
| Finish | Painted white with ornate gold detail |
| Included | Acrylic facing, cardboard backing, hanging kit |

Frequently Asked Questions
Does the frame include glass?
The frame ships with an acrylic facing rather than glass, which is lighter and shatter-resistant.
Can it be hung in landscape orientation?
Yes, the included hardware supports both portrait and landscape wall hanging.
What is the visible image size?
The viewable area is 22.5x34.5 in for a 23x35 in print.
